Transaction 51a4091602d7841e2f9eb52b2d467b973dca04fd467ed71a9d8576f498097f16

2 Input
2 Outputs
  • 51a4091602d7841e2f9eb52b2d467b973dca04fd467ed71a9d8576f498097f16:0
  • value  49000000
    address  39o3c8ymFzrH3fRwdonvWhEKjBxWMDwZAV
  • 51a4091602d7841e2f9eb52b2d467b973dca04fd467ed71a9d8576f498097f16:1
  • value  18762080
    address  16pj4CUyGF4ZL2yBzPujU74acgK9iXmJjL